How to Get Alerts When n8n Nodes Fail
In today’s fast-paced digital landscape, businesses rely heavily on automation platforms like n8n, Zapier, and Make.com to streamline processes. While these tools save time and reduce human error, they aren’t infallible. What happens when an n8n node silently fails? Missed notifications can disrupt critical workflows, causing revenue loss and customer dissatisfaction. Here’s how to stay ahead of those silent failures and ensure your automations run smoothly.
Understanding the Importance of Monitoring Automation Workflows
Automation reduces manual work, but it also introduces new risks, particularly when it comes to reliability. A silent failure—where a node fails to execute without triggering an error—can lead to costly issues like:
- Missed leads due to unresponsive forms
- Broken billing processes affecting cash flow
- Delayed customer onboarding that damages trust.
Studies show that many automation users are unaware of these vulnerabilities, focusing primarily on first-level error alerts. However, preventing silent failures requires proactive monitoring and alerting. In this article, we will explore common pitfalls, best practices, and introduce a smart solution like NodeTrigger that helps mitigate these risks effectively.
Common Issues with n8n Nodes
While n8n is a powerful automation tool, users commonly encounter several issues that can impact node functionality:
- Network Interruptions: Temporary connectivity problems can disrupt workflows without generating explicit errors.
- API Failures: External systems might change or become unreachable, leading your n8n tasks to stall out.
- Logic Errors: Misconfigured nodes may not throw errors while failing to execute as intended.
All of these issues underline the importance of having an effective monitoring strategy beyond the native alerting features provided by n8n or similar tools. Implementing continuous checks increases peace of mind and reduces operational headaches.
Best Practices for Monitoring n8n Nodes
Here are several best practices that can help ensure your automations remain reliable:
- Implement Heartbeat Checks: Create heartbeat monitoring to frequently verify node performance. This involves sending a simple ‘ping’ at designated intervals to confirm that your automation is functioning as expected.
- Review Your Workflow Regularly: Conduct routine audits of your automations to identify potential chokepoints or misconfigurations.
- Establish Clear Alerts: Set up notifications to grab attention specifically on failures, inactivity, and completion statuses, not just errors.
For an actionable solution, you may want to consider NodeTrigger, which specializes in proactive heartbeat monitoring designed to catch silent failures in automation workflows.
Comparison of Notification Solutions for n8n
| Feature | n8n Native Alerts | NodeTrigger |
|---|---|---|
| Alerts on Silent Failures | No | Yes |
| Real-time Monitoring | No | Yes |
| Customizable Notifications | Limited | Extensive |
| Time-based Checks | No | Yes |
Tools and Solutions for Enhanced Monitoring
While n8n provides a strong platform for building automations, enhancing it with additional tools is vital for comprehensive monitoring and reliability. Besides NodeTrigger, additional tools include:
- Zapier: Integrates well with various triggers but lacks detailed monitoring. Consider a combination of tools to fill gaps.
- Make.com: Offers visual flow mapping but also falls short in silent failure alerts, making it essential to pair with dedicated monitoring tools.
Combining these tools can provide a more rounded view of your automation landscape, allowing better handling of failures.
Platform-specific Approaches to Monitoring
If you’re exclusively using n8n, leverage its capabilities by integrating NodeTrigger within your workflow:
- Set up a monitor in NodeTrigger and obtain a unique webhook URL.
- Add a single HTTP request to your n8n workflow, serving as a “heartbeat” at critical points.
- Configure NodeTrigger to send alerts anytime the heartbeat does not receive a response within your specified timeframe.
This simple integration helps catch silent failures before they escalate into business-critical problems.
Conclusion
Effective monitoring and reliability in your automation workflows are essential to maintaining operational efficiency and ensuring customer satisfaction. Understanding the weaknesses of native alerts can empower you to take action. By implementing best practices and utilizing tools like NodeTrigger, you’re not just reacting to failures; you’re preventing them. With proactive monitoring in place, you can focus on what truly matters—growing your business.
For a deeper dive into ensuring Monitoring & Reliability in your automation workflows, explore more about NodeTrigger and how it can safeguard your critical processes.
